    To help those using the SVG files instead of scanning, we at UrbanElementz.com have found that CanvasWorkspace is resizing the SVG to fit the mat when it comes into the application. The size for Warmest Wishes is 34.8065" x 15.15". If you select the entire pattern and resize it to this size, you'll be working at full scale. We also have created the CWPRJ (native CanvasWorkspace) file and you can request it, & it will be added to the downloadable file on the website. It should be available to those who have purchase the pattern at the beginning of the week.

    Becky, do you know if the Scan and Cut will send files directly to a Babylock Meridian or will that only work with a Brother embroidery machine?

    • @PowerToolsWithThread
      @PowerToolsWithThread  2 ปีที่แล้ว +1

      The SNC doesn't actually send any files directly to any embroidery machine. It does, however, wirelessly upload files to the Brother Canvas. Then you can download those files to your laptop for use in embroidery software like Simply Applique. The Simply Applique will save to the PES format that you need for your Meridian. :) A bit more difficult depending on the image, the SNC will save line drawings to a PES format you can save to a USB and take to your embroidery machine for applique. The brand of the embroidery machine isn't really important, but it's the file type that is. If your machine reads PES files, which yours does, then you're all set!
